While combustion of natural gas does produce carbon dioxide, it produces about 30 percent less than oil and 45 percent less than coal, and natural gas doesnt produce ash particles like coal and oil do, which adds to air pollution. Carbon dioxide is a heavy, odorless, colorless, faintly acidtasting, and nonflammable gas at room temperature that is released during respiration, combustion, and by the decomposition of organic substances, which is then mostly absorbed from the air by plants in the process called photosynthesis. Carbon dioxide is often mixed with argon as a shielding gas used to prevent atmospheric contamination of molten metal in electric arc welding processes. Apr 27, 2015 carbon dioxide gas is used by the food industry, the oil industry, and the chemical industry, it is used in many consumer products that require pressurized gas because it is inexpensive and nonflammable, and high concentrations of carbon dioxide can also be used to kill the pests. May 14, 2018 carbon dioxide is a molecule made of three parts, a central carbon atom tied to two oxygen atoms. Carbon dioxide is also used in a technology called supercritical fluid extraction that is used to decaffeinate coffee. Greenhouse owners often increase the amount of carbon dioxide in the atmosphere in order to promote growth, although this is a balancing act as if carbon dioxide levels are too high, it can damage the crops. Carbon dioxide is used in the pulp and paper industry to control ph levels, enhance pulp yield, and wash brown stock and bleached stock. If youre familiar with cellular respiration, you may know that carbon dioxide gas abbreviated co 2 is a waste product of this series of reactions in animals, in which oxygen gas, or o 2, is a reactant. It can be found in spring water and is released when volcanoes erupt, trees are cut down, or fossil fuels and products made from them such as oil, gasoline, and natural gas are burned.

Carbon dioxide is a part of natural carbon cycle ncc where carbon dioxide is exchanged among three main carbon pools land, atmosphere and ocean.
